From f8bedc6e502ae69f9ec0b15aea444039ab7a4e50 Mon Sep 17 00:00:00 2001 From: Petr Jasek Date: Mon, 29 Jul 2024 11:50:36 +0200 Subject: [PATCH] fix missing import in setuptools --- setup.py | 22 ---------------------- 1 file changed, 22 deletions(-) diff --git a/setup.py b/setup.py index 1215096..6d5540d 100644 --- a/setup.py +++ b/setup.py @@ -1,32 +1,13 @@ __version__ = '1.3.4' import os -import sys from setuptools import setup -from setuptools.command.test import test as TestCommand here = os.path.abspath(os.path.dirname(__file__)) README = open(os.path.join(here, 'README.md')).read() -class PyTest(TestCommand): - user_options = [('pytest-args=', 'a', "Arguments to pass to py.test")] - - def initialize_options(self): - TestCommand.initialize_options(self) - self.pytest_args = ['src/test_mongolock.py'] - - def finalize_options(self): - TestCommand.finalize_options(self) - self.test_args = [] - self.test_suite = True - - def run_tests(self): - import pytest - errno = pytest.main(self.pytest_args) - sys.exit(errno) - setup( name='mongolock', version=__version__, @@ -48,10 +29,7 @@ def run_tests(self): license="BSD", package_dir={'': 'src'}, py_modules=['mongolock'], - cmdclass={'test': PyTest}, - test_suite="test_mongolock", include_package_data=True, zip_safe=False, - tests_require=['pytest>=2.6.0'], install_requires=["pymongo>=2.6.0"] )